Report Flooding

Do you want to report flooding in the street, a suspected problem with a storm drain, or otherwise need assistance related to a storm or flooding? The City is partnering with ISeeChange to launch the City of Miami’s FloodTracker to track and document flooding, storm impacts, and drainage concerns with Miami residents. Your report will be forwarded to the appropriate City department to respond to issues as quickly as possible, and you can also use the tool to report issues outside of regular work hours or on the weekend. Community feedback over time will be considered in the development of our citywide stormwater master plan. You can also continue to use 311 to report flooding issues. We appreciate hearing from you!

If this is an emergency, please call 911.

Keep in mind:

  • To use this service, the flooding issue must be within City of Miami limits. (You can use our tool to search an address. City of Miami is in the highlighted area). 
  • This service does not apply to flooding inside your home.
  • If the water is continuously going down, this is likely not flooding or a clogged drain, and you likely do not need to report it.
